Čo je operačný systém potrubia?
Čo je operačný systém potrubia?

Video: Čo je operačný systém potrubia?

Video: Čo je operačný systém potrubia?
Video: Čo je Linux? 2024, Smieť
Anonim

V počítačovom programovaní, najmä v systéme UNIX operačné systémy , a rúra je technika prenosu informácií z jedného programového procesu do druhého. Na rozdiel od iných foriem medziprocesovej komunikácie (IPC), a rúra je len jednosmerná komunikácia. A rúra má pevnú veľkosť a zvyčajne má najmenej 4 096 bajtov.

Čo je to potrubie v Linuxe?

A rúra je forma presmerovania, ktorá sa používa v Linux a iné operačné systémy podobné Unixu na odosielanie výstupu z jedného programu do iného programu na ďalšie spracovanie. Rúry sa používajú na vytvorenie toho, čo možno zobraziť ako reťazec príkazov, čo je dočasné priame spojenie medzi dvoma alebo viacerými jednoduchými programami.

Okrem toho, čo sú potrubia v systéme Windows? A rúra je časť zdieľanej pamäte, ktorá spracováva použitie na komunikáciu. Proces, ktorý vytvára a rúra je rúra server. Proces, ktorý sa spája s a rúra je a rúra zákazník.

Ako v tomto ohľade funguje potrubie?

Rúra sa používa na kombináciu dvoch alebo viacerých príkazov, pričom výstup jedného príkazu funguje ako vstup pre ďalší príkaz a výstup tohto príkazu môže fungovať ako vstup pre nasledujúci príkaz atď. Môže sa tiež zobraziť ako dočasné spojenie medzi dvoma alebo viacerými príkazmi/programami/procesmi.

Aký je rozdiel medzi pomenovanými potrubiami a anonymnými potrubiami?

Všetky prípady a pomenovaná fajka zdieľať to isté rúra názov. Na druhej strane, nepomenované fajky nemá meno. An nepomenovaná fajka slúži len na komunikáciu medzi dieťa a jeho rodičovský proces, zatiaľ čo a namepipe možno použiť na komunikáciu medzi dva nepomenovaný proces tiež.

Odporúča: